Description

Frontline: Fields of Thunder takes its inspiration from the beloved RTS game, Blitzkrieg, and manages to incorporate many of the best aspects of classic real-time strategy gaming. Set during the intense Battle of Kursk, Germany’s final attempt to turn the tide of World War II, players are thrust into the largest tank engagement in history. The attention to detail is commendable, with robust battle maps that include geographical and historical data, allowing players to witness the real troops’ movements and experience the events as they unfolded.

One of the standout features of Frontline: Fields of Thunder is its streamlined and intuitive interface. Navigating the game is a breeze, and players will quickly grasp the unit parameters and battle dynamics, which are all based on historically accurate data. This attention to detail adds a layer of authenticity to the gameplay and allows players to immerse themselves in the historical context.

The game offers two historically accurate campaigns, spanning a total of 20 thrilling missions. Each mission is based on real historical episodes, providing players with a sense of being a part of the war effort. Additionally, the inclusion of three to four new units in the unit pool enhances the overall accuracy of the game, further immersing players in the historical events.

Frontline: Fields of Thunder also introduces new rewards, medals, and promotions that align with the historical period. These additions add a sense of achievement and progression in line with the game’s theme, rewarding players for their strategic prowess and successful military campaigns.

For those looking to test their skills against other players, Frontline: Fields of Thunder offers multiplayer functionality. With 10 multiplayer missions available to play on both LAN and over the Nival.Net Internet service, players can engage in strategic warfare with friends or fellow gaming enthusiasts. This adds an exciting competitive element to the game and ensures that the experience remains engaging and replayable.
